Here is a question maybe someone from the Strasburg Railroad could answer:

What is the expected visible flexibility on a wooden passenger car?

Reason I ask this, recently I was on a tourist road with a beautiful, but old wooden parlor car. During the trip, which ran at speeds up to 25mph, I noticed very easily the car flexing...particularly at the main joints of the car (corners) and within the door frames, which would see a gap opening and closing around the door itself from about 1/2 to one inch as the car rocked. A look down the car, you could easily see the entire car flexing, side walls and all....and I wasn't the only one noticing this.

Now, I have ridden the SRR many times, and their cars don't show this type of flexing...then again, their cars have also been rebuilt a couple times.

Yes, I realize that wood does flex, but what are the limits when it comes to the safety and structual stability for a car that is over 100 years old that has seen mainly a cosmetic "restoration" and not a rebuilding.... what would be expected?

Guys like Guerra and Kutella can probably contribute more than I can, but in my experience the only reason a wooden car would flex to this extent is that it hasn't had its tension rods tightened in far too long. The frame on the cars is held together with mortise and tenons and similar jointery, and then tensioned to tightness with long metal rods with nuts on both ends - tightening the nuts draws the joints up tight and holds the frame rigidly together. If allowed to get loose, the wood starts flexing as you describe which wears away the joining parts of the frame, thus increasing looseness - you can see where this is going!

I like to see wooden cars not flex any more than the natural ability of the wood itself to flex - not because the frame is loose and working.

If memory serves, it was common for wooden passenger cars in the "old days" to go into the shops for paint and running maintenance about every two years, and about every decade for heavy work. With an overhaul or two, they might be expected to live in service for maybe 40-50 years before becoming economically unfeasable to repair. They lasted longer on marginal and shortlines because the shortlines could buy them in almost used up condition cheaper than fixing their used up cars, then weren't disposed of because the railroads were themselves facing imminent demise - which situation could linger for years.

Strasburg has set a standard for tourist railroads in wooden car rehabilitation. It isn't restoration or historically accurate, but truly practical. There's no way to operate a wooden car and preserve it - expect to compromise in terms of making irreversable changes and replacement of historic fabric to gradually build a replica of the original car over time, like Grandpa's axe.

Thanks for the props Dave, however undeserved they may be. My guess is that we are probably talking about a passenger car with steel underfame and 2-4 trussrods under floor. That would typically have the visible truss rods we all recognize but also an 'overtruss' inside the car wall below the belt rail and above the floor line. Both of these work against each other to provide a rigid 'panel' for the sides. In addition there are usually vertical tie rods at each window post. Altogether this type of structure provides a relatively rigid carbody and holds the joints in alignment without working them or creating wear.

In the case of a boxcar which has no window openings, the over truss is omitted and each side is composed of panels with triangulaion so if you stripped away all the siding it would resemble the outline of a truss bridge complete with tie rods, vertical and sloping wood elements.

Back to the passenger car. One of the weaknesses is the ends and platforms which are usually only cantilevered out from the car body, maybe with steel beams under the platform but with little opportunity to create a true truss or rigid structure. In this case junior may have been witnessing very loose platform joints and one which I would say needs attention.

Perversely there is not much to be done here in the way of an easy fix. Even with mortise and tenon joints, it is tough to tighten up a loose one, although todays epoxies might provide some relief. Many carbuilders recognized this weakness and at each post and beam connection, rather heavy iron 'L' brackets were bolted to both horizontal and vertical elements.

My feeling is similar to that posted by Dave from southeastern USA.

The car should not be working at the joints, but should be tight. A joint that works is separating and coming togeather; if this is severe it can catch a patron's clothing or body. A working joint can damage itself and become even looser fitting. The car should be kept tight by taking up the slack in the truss rods; placing additional washers as necessary.

I'd concur with most of the previous comments. I find it hard to believe that you'd actually see a gap of one inch opening and closing in the door frame - that sounds to me like the car is about to fall apart. On our wooden cars, you can see some flexing in the body from one end to the other, of perhaps a few degrees of angle, as the trucks pass over low spots in the track, but there's no noticeable looseness within the end bulkheads. They're a main source of strength for the whole structure.

Wooden cars flex, more so as they age and loosen up. I have seen a 40' wooden streetcar torque almost 15 degrees on bad track. It that case the body twist was taken up throughout the car body. In that case it was an aged car on bad track. The owning group limited operation of that and sister wooden cars soon afterward to limit wear.

Strasburg replaces the side trusses with high grade plywood, so their cars are much more rigid than a typical wooden car which retains its original constuction.

I have seen window and door openings distort. I would be much more concerned if I saw a frame member move that much.

There's probably not a lot one could say to the O&O that isn't already known ...

Mr. Burkhart, our Car Shop Foreman, could comment on this better than I, but our cars are a lot more rigid than when built. Aside from the screwed-and-glued plywood substrates already mentioned, the wood twin center beams were replaced on the B&M cars probably during the 1920's and 30's. The steel I-beams that replaced them are riveted to the cast steel platform castings (original) that tend to stabilize the whole platform-centerplate-truss anchor system. One may see tortional twisting on manky track, but that is about it.

Some of our cocooned cars that may make an appearance some day, tend to be more primitive in their substructure than the B&M cars, with the original wood frames and opposing trusses mentioned in previous posts.

Probably the "truest" wooden car that we have and a personal favorite is Ma & Pa No 20.

Wooden passenger cars were originally built sort of like a bridge truss with various designs being used. Typically there are two sets of truss rods. One set, visible under the car, is anchored at the ends of the car with the angle ending near the bolster and the center of the rods bearing on queen posts to prevent the car from sagging in the middle. The other set, one on each side runs the length of the car inside the wall just below the window sill. The queen posts are near the bolsters and the rods angle down to the end of the car to help prevent the end of the car from sagging.

The biggest problem with a wood structure like this is that it expands and contracts with climate change. Additionally, wood shrinks over time with the greatest shrinkage occurring in new wood. In a climate like Strasburg has, with high humidity in the summer and reasonably low humidity in the winter, the car tends to loosen up in the winter and tighten up in the summer. Overall this cycle has the effect of accumulated loosening. Most cars have tension bars throughout the car, both horizontal and vertical. These can be tightened as the wood shrinks though most on old cars are rusted and difficult or impossible to tighten.

Clerestory is a beautiful structure but a disaster structurally. Most clerestories I have seen have steel reinforcing bars in the shape off the roof line that attach to the side walls. These help, but don't really have much structural strength.

We substituted plywood for all the diagonal truss work which made the structure of the car more like a solid girder bridge. Of importance is to avoid any structure joints at the top and bottom of the window posts since this is a weak point where the stress is quit high when subjected to longitudinal movement such as hard couplings. We still use tension rods and other than the plywood, the cars are pretty much the same as the originals.

I would not go so far as to say the car in question is unsafe, but if joints are opening as far as an inch, it is time to check the structure. There is no doubt that it would not fare well in any kind of a mishap. In the end, wooden cars are just that - wood, and therefore they are not as strong as steel cars and will lose any contest with steel equipment. It is for this reason that I believe wooden cars must be maintained to the utmost to make up for the inherent deficiencies.

Safety aside, any car that continually flexes will basically eat itself up. Additionally the flexing joints will allow water to get to the structure causing it to rot. I would be surprised if the car in question was only loose. Rarely is a car that loose that the structure has not been compromised with water which can rapidly become a major safety issue. I would hope those responsible would investigate the situation to ensure that an incident does not occur purely from neglect.
